Description:
ski season tentatively opens Nov 25, 2009...Nestled in the Chugach Mountain Range in the resort community of Girdwood, the Hotel Alyeska is 15 miles from Portage Glacier and the Alaska Wildlife Conservation Center, two miles from Crow Creek Gold Mine, and 15 miles from Portage Glacier. Downtown Anchorage is 40 miles away.The floor-to-ceiling windows in the fireside lobby and grand staircase offer unobstructed views of the north face of Mount Alyeska. Open beams and cathedral ceilings accent the indoor lap pool, 16-person spa tub, and fitness center. Airport transportation (surcharge), ski storage, and a local shuttle are available. Wireless Internet access is available in the lobby, DSL hookups in the rooms (included in resort fee).The Spa at Alyeska offers a wide array of spa services.The eight-story property has 304 guestrooms. All rooms offer cable TV with pay movies, and are equipped with coffeemakers, refrigerators, hairdryers, and irons with boards. In-room complimentary DSL is available. All rooms are nonsmoking.

Location Description:
35 miles southeast of Anchorage, at Alyeska Resort in the town of Girdwood, AK.
Dining:
This family-style restaurant offers something for everyone, including California cuisine, Pacific Rim specialities and Alaskan favorites. Serving breakfast, lunch and dinner.

As the first place I stayed on my first visit to Alaska, it was a comfortable and beautiful place to begin. The rooms are comfortable, (and include some extras that you find at mountain spa resorts like heated towel racks, robes, and slippers). When I visited on the off-season, the rate was nearly half and was a great value. The food in the hotel restaurants was consistently good, and room service was the same price as in the restaurants. The tram to the Mount Alyeska viewing platform and museum is attached to the hotel; we chose a ticket that included lunch, which was also a good deal.
